☐ Office move, Branch Records — Hollowmere site. Pull the four sealed transfer crates from the basement cage before the movers arrive Thursday. Confirm each crate's inventory sheet is signed by two records staff and taped inside the lid. Crates travel separately from furniture; they go on the Verdant Line courier van, not the moving truck. Label each crate with the Marlow Annex destination code only. The courier hand-over instruction for the driver follows below.

drop instructions, hahip-badug: the quenox ralath courier leaves the kaseth fraiel rusiel tameth belys istdor ralion giliel ledger at gate 7830 under passcode 165413

Handover — Top Floor Quiet Room

Priya, the quiet room on level 9 at Calder House is now bookable again after the ventilation fix. Please keep the blinds down until the glare film arrives, and log any booking clashes with facilities. The door lock was rekeyed on Tuesday, so use the new code below.

badge for fajog-fahap: bdg-G-50

[ ] Step 7 — Telemetry compression keys. Confirm the Graphlite payload compressor on the Nordvale ceremony host uses the sealed key split generated in Step 4. Verify compressed telemetry samples round-trip cleanly before signing. Two witnesses initial the worksheet. Reviewer confirms no plaintext payloads remain in the staging buffer. Recovery material for the compressor keystore is recorded directly beneath this item.

recovery phrase for fahap-yagap: ralys-sorys-kasax-fraael-aldion-briys-sorwyn-istael-briath-praok

Subject: Access arrangements — Fenwold Expo pop-up office

Dear contractors,

Welcome to the Vantrell Systems pop-up office at Hall C of the Fenwold Expo Centre. Please sign in at the front desk each morning and wear your contractor lanyard visibly at all times. The pop-up office is the grey modular unit behind Stand 412; deliveries go through the rear roller door only, never the public aisle. The office door is fitted with a keypad lock, and the door-pass code for the duration of the fair is shown below.

badge for yahif-bahaf: bdg-XUBUM-7